Accommodating the Disruption-Tolerant Network Paradigm within GENI
description
Transcript of Accommodating the Disruption-Tolerant Network Paradigm within GENI
![Page 1: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/1.jpg)
Accommodating the Disruption-Tolerant Network
Paradigm within GENI
Mostafa AmmarCollege of Computing
Georgia Institute of TechnologyAtlanta, GA
![Page 2: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/2.jpg)
The Rise of DTNs
![Page 3: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/3.jpg)
The Main Message
DTNs: Where mobility is your friend A novel realistic network paradigm
DTNs: The rest of the ICEBERG MANETS are really a special case!
Challenge for GENI: So Many Wireless Networks and so little time. The goal should be the entire WAM space
![Page 4: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/4.jpg)
Sparse Wireless Networks
Disconnected By Necessity By Design (e.g. for power considerations)
Mobile With enough mobility to allow for some
connectivity over time Data paths may not exist at any one point
in time but do exist over time
![Page 5: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/5.jpg)
Mobility-Assisted Data Delivery:
A New Communication Paradigm
Mobility used for connectivityNew Forwarding Paradigm Store Carry for a while forwardSpecial nodes: Transport entities that
are not sources or destinations
![Page 6: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/6.jpg)
Epidemic Routing
![Page 7: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/7.jpg)
Epidemic Routing
![Page 8: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/8.jpg)
Epidemic Routing
![Page 9: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/9.jpg)
Epidemic Routing
message isdelivered…
![Page 10: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/10.jpg)
SWIM
![Page 11: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/11.jpg)
Vehicles on Highways Networks
SourceDestination
![Page 12: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/12.jpg)
Vehicles on Highways Networks
SourceDestination
![Page 13: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/13.jpg)
Vehicles on Highways Networks
SourceDestination
![Page 14: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/14.jpg)
DakNet (Pentland, Fletcher, and Hasson)
![Page 15: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/15.jpg)
Message Ferrying System (cont.)
D
MF
M
S
MF
S
M
D
![Page 16: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/16.jpg)
The DTN paradigm
Mobility-Assisted Data DeliveryFINALLY! A realistic mobile wireless
network paradigmEverything looks familiar but this is a truly
different environmentTechniques developed have wide
applicabilityFertile Ground for both networking
problems and novel application paradigms
![Page 17: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/17.jpg)
DTNs and GENI
DTNs are an important class of wireless/mobile networks
Should accommodate the DTN paradigm within the GENI facility
Is this Yet Another Network?Is this a distraction
![Page 18: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/18.jpg)
The Wireless/Mobile Network Space
Need to distinguish Mobile/Wireless Environment Techniques we apply to achieve
communication
![Page 19: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/19.jpg)
Some Terminology
A Space Path: A multi-hop path where all the links are active at the same time
A Space/Time Path: A multi-hop path that exists over time
NOTE: S path is a special case of S/T path
![Page 20: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/20.jpg)
Example
A Space Paths Network
![Page 21: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/21.jpg)
Example
A No Path Network
![Page 22: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/22.jpg)
Example
A Space Time Path
![Page 23: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/23.jpg)
Example
A Hybrid Network
![Page 24: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/24.jpg)
The Wireless and Mobile (WAM) Space
Node Density
“Mob
ilit
y”
High
Low
High
Space Paths
Low
No (Space/Time)Paths
Space/Time Paths
Hybrid Environments
![Page 25: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/25.jpg)
Mapping Solutions to WAM Space
Node Density
“Mob
ilit
y”
High
Low
Low
High
Space Paths
No (Space/Time)Paths
Space/Time Paths
Hybrid Environments
MF is necessaryhere
Traditional MANET solutions apply here
MF is applicable for the entire space
Epidemic Routingnecessary here
Epidemic Routingusable here
![Page 26: Accommodating the Disruption-Tolerant Network Paradigm within GENI](https://reader036.fdocuments.in/reader036/viewer/2022062315/56814deb550346895dbb5b0b/html5/thumbnails/26.jpg)
DTNs in GENI
Will come naturally if GENI facility accommodates entire wireless/mobile network space.
Challenges: Formalizing/parametrizing Space (including
mobility modeling) Accommodating mobility in facility (intrinsic
and controlled) Ability to navigate WAM space in experimental
design